Responsibilities

  • Review project documents and specs to understand hardware requirements.
  • Calculate quantities and costs of door hardware products.
  • Communicate with vendors for pricing and product info.
  • Help identify and flag any code issues or inconsistencies.
  • Collaborate with sales and estimating teams to build smart, competitive bids.
  • Juggle multiple projects, deadlines, and revisions at once.
